96-11-26 Students Pack Boxes for Soldiers OHIO STATE STUDENTS DARE TO SEND BOXES TO BOSNIA COLUMBUS -- Kevin Davis remembers how the care packages he received from family and friends while on active duty overseas lessened the feelings of homesickness he and other soldiers felt during holidays away from family. Now a sophomore at The Ohio State University, Davis was stationed in England for four years while enlisted in the U.S. Air Force. This memory led Davis to form DARE to Care, Ohio State Students for Bosnia. Some 75 students will pack 250 to 300 boxes with Ohio State items, toiletries, small non-perishable foods, rose lapel pins and letters written by students to send to Ohio soldiers stationed in Bosnia. The packing will take place Dec. 5 from 5:30 p.m. to 8:30 p.m. at the Royer Student Activities Center, 85 Curl Drive. "Oftentimes, soldiers don't think that students care about them because they are in the military, many of whom don't make it to college," said Davis, a member of DARE, Drackett Area Reach- out Effort, a community service group. "We wanted to send these packages to tell the soldiers we do care, and to thank them for their service in Bosnia." The students, residents of Ohio State residence halls and members of DARE, perform various community service projects throughout the school year: recruiting for a blood drive in Drackett Tower, volunteering in a soup kitchen, and hosting Thanksgiving dinner for students who stay in the residence halls during the holiday break. "The boxes are not Christmas gifts. They are just our way of saying 'Thanks, we are thinking of you,'" said Jeff Redfield, DARE advisor and Drackett hall director. "We wanted to create opportunities for students to volunteer for causes that hit close to home - something they believe in." Anyone wishing to contribute items can deliver them to Redfield at Drackett Tower, 161 Curl Drive. The items must be small enough to fit in a 3-pound box. Items for the boxes have been donated by several campus area businesses, including Buckeye Corner, SBX, Spirit Concepts, Conrads College Gifts, Long's Bookstore and The Ohio State University Bookstore.
